  • wmjacobsen
    Replied on August 9, 2019 at 7:26 PM

    It looks like all our forms were shared with us from old web designer so I cannot edit them or the emails attached to them.

    Is that correct?

  • John Support Team Lead
    Replied on August 9, 2019 at 7:41 PM

    Hi Sue,

    You were right. As checked, the forms are only shared to you so you won't have access to edit it. You may contact the owner of that form to either edit them for you or let them make a request on this link to move that form to your account permanently.

    You can also clone that form by following this guide: How-to-Clone-an-Existing-Form-from-a-URL. However, this will only copy the form's design, conditions, and settings. It will not include its existing submissions. The Form ID will be changed also.

  • wmjacobsen
    Replied on August 9, 2019 at 8:01 PM

    So if they request to move the forms to our account permanently there will not be any change to the links/website/email/Form ID used by our website? 

    Also if the forms are moved, will they be under our upgraded HIPAA Compliant folders?

    THANKS!

  • Jed_C
    Replied on August 9, 2019 at 8:30 PM

    So if they request to move the forms to our account permanently there will not be any change to the links/website/email/Form ID used by our website?  — Form ID will still be the same, but if that form is using a custom URL that will no longer work and you'll have to generate a new one.

    https://www.jotform.com/help/261-How-to-create-a-Custom-URL-of-a-form    

    Also if the forms are moved, will they be under our upgraded HIPAA Compliant folders? — Sorry, but we can't move the forms to a HIPAA account. I would suggest that you clone the form inside HIPAA account. 

    Reference guide: https://www.jotform.com/help/42-How-to-Clone-an-Existing-Form-from-a-URL.
